Author Marion McKinnon Crook will be joining us virtually to discuss her latest book "Always on Call; Adventures in Nursing, Ranching and Rural Living" which continues the story of nursing in the Cariboo Chilcotin begun in the award-winning "Always Pack a Candle". This new volume focuses on the mid 1970s when Marion is married with 3 young children, balancing the demands of ranch life while overseeing a team of nurses in a vast public health district.

The Quesnel Museum and Archives is a community museum dedicated to the collecting and preserving the heritage of the North Cariboo. We offer exhibits, programs and research services. Staffed year round we are open to the public May - September and by appointment, for scheduled events and on Saturdays during the winter season (October - April).
